云原生弹性扩容,释放计算极致潜能
|
在云原生架构的演进过程中,弹性扩容已成为支撑业务高并发、高可用的核心能力。作为React架构师,我们深知,应用的性能和稳定性不仅依赖于代码质量,更在于底层基础设施的智能化调度。 云原生环境下的弹性扩容,本质上是对计算资源的动态感知与智能分配。通过监控指标、负载预测以及自动伸缩策略,系统能够在流量高峰时迅速扩展节点,在低谷时及时释放资源,实现成本与性能的平衡。 在React应用中,组件的渲染效率和状态管理直接影响整体性能。结合云原生的弹性机制,我们可以将高负载的组件或服务进行独立部署,通过Kubernetes等编排工具实现按需扩展,避免单点故障对整个系统的冲击。 容器化技术为弹性扩容提供了坚实的基础。Docker和Kubernetes的结合,使得应用能够快速部署、灵活迁移,并根据实际需求进行水平或垂直扩展,真正释放计算资源的极致潜能。
AI生成3D模型,仅供参考 对于前端架构而言,弹性扩容不仅是后端服务的职责,也应融入到前端工程化的思考中。例如,通过懒加载、代码分割和预加载策略,减少初始加载压力,使应用在面对突发流量时更具韧性。最终,云原生弹性扩容的价值在于其自动化与智能化的结合。它让系统具备自我调节的能力,使开发者可以专注于业务逻辑的创新,而非手动调整资源的繁琐操作。 在这个算力即服务的时代,只有充分理解并利用好弹性扩容的机制,才能真正构建出高效、稳定、可扩展的云原生应用。 (编辑:开发网_新乡站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330465号